Chengdu Aerospace Communication Equipment Co., Ltd. is located in Longtan Urban Industrial Development Zone, the second section of East Third Ring Road in Chengdu, and is a specialized enterprise jointly invested by Aerospace Communication Holding Group Co., Ltd. and China Aerospace Science and Technology Information Technology Research Institute.

On June 20 12, the Southwest Communication Technology Research Center of China Aerospace Science and Industry Group was established in the company, and on June 20 14, the company was approved to establish Sichuan postdoctoral innovation practice base. The company covers an area of about 200 mu with convenient transportation and beautiful environment.

The company is mainly engaged in the research and development of aerospace communication and navigation equipment, electronic products and multi-layer precision printed circuit boards. The company is not only the backbone enterprise of national defense airborne communication equipment manufacturing, but also determined by the aerospace system as a designated manufacturer of military printed boards.
